Abstract:
Before the construction of Metro station, many accessory structures need to be constructed firstly, including shaft, Cross channel, and metro station pilot tunnel, etc. Many Engineering cases show that the risks of the circumstances around the Metro station caused by the excavation of these accessory structures are the major component of the metro construction risk. In this paper, the risk caused by construction of the metro shaft adjacent to building was studied, which located at the crossings of ziyou Road and Renmin Street, Changchun, China. Firstly, the major risk was introduced and the construction mechanic behavior was researched by using MIDAS/GTS finite element software package. Then, a control method was proposed to eliminate this risk, which was verified by using finite element software. Finally, the proposed measure was also validated with the result of construction monitoring for this project. This works focus on studying the excavation mechanics behavior of metro shaft and its influence on the around environment, and these conclusions are useful for providing a basis for similar project construction in the future.
